How many awards and honors did Lloyd Augustus reyrieve?

Lloyd Augustus Hall received numerous awards and honors throughout his career, including the prestigious Spingarn Medal from the NAACP in 1955 for his contributions to science. He also received recognition from various professional organizations and institutions for his groundbreaking work in food chemistry and preservation. His innovations significantly impacted the food industry, particularly in improving food safety and quality.

Whom did Virgil work for?

Virgil's most significant patron was Augustus. The Aeneidwas written for Augustus to celebrate Roman history, connect Rome to Greek ancestors, and establish the divinity and history of the Julian dynasty. Through Aeneas, Julius Caesar (and thus Augustus himself) could trace his roots back to Troy, Venus, and Mars.


Is the pastoral poems of Virgil part of the Augustan age of literature?

Virgil was around at the time of Augustus. he died before he finished his major work, the Aeneid. Augustus ordered that his wish to burn the work be ignored and had it published.

Where did Lloyd A Hall live as an adult?

As an adult, Lloyd A. Hall primarily lived in Chicago, Illinois. He spent much of his professional career there, contributing significantly to the field of food science and preservation. Additionally, he was known for his work at the Quaker Oats Company, which was also based in Chicago.

Who was virgil most illustrious patron?

Virgil's most illustrious patron was the Roman Emperor Augustus. Augustus supported Virgil during the composition of his epic poem, the "Aeneid," which aimed to glorify Rome and its origins. The poem reflects Augustus's vision for a unified Roman identity and the values he sought to promote during his reign. Virgil's work not only celebrated Roman culture but also served to legitimize Augustus's rule.


Which emperor did virgil serve?

Virgil served under Emperor Augustus, the first Roman emperor, who reigned from 27 BC to AD 14. Augustus was a patron of the arts, and Virgil's most famous work, the "Aeneid," was commissioned to celebrate Rome's origins and Augustus's lineage. The poem aligns with Augustus's efforts to promote a sense of Roman identity and values during his reign.

Who important Roman built aqueduct Julia?

The Aqua Julia (or Aqua Iulia) was built in 33 BC by Agrippa (Gaius Vipsanius Agrippa) Augustus' most trusted ally who was responsible for many public work projects in the city of Rome during the rule of Augustus. It was repaired and expanded by Augustus from 11-4 BC. It was 21.677 (13.548 miles) long.


Why did William Lloyd garrison leave Massachusetts in 1829?

William Lloyd Garrison left Massachusetts in 1829 to work for the country's leading antislavery paper in Baltimore.
